⚠️ Denning and Birth Season

Female skunks have selected their den sites and are giving birth or raising young kits. A skunk family under your deck will remain until kits are fully weaned and mobile — typically 8–10 weeks.

Skunk Removal in Coleville, California — Local Context

Striped skunks are common throughout the West except at the highest mountain elevations. Western spotted skunks are present in many western states and are smaller and more agile than striped skunks, capable of accessing much smaller entry points under foundations and decks. Skunk intrusions in western states peak in spring denning season and again in fall when animals seek winter shelter.

Are skunks in California dangerous? +
Skunks are one of the primary rabies carriers in California, regulated by the California Department of Fish and Wildlife. A skunk that is active in daylight, approaches humans, or moves erratically may be rabid and should be treated as an emergency. Do not attempt to trap or handle a potentially rabid skunk — call a licensed professional in Coleville immediately.
How do skunks get under my deck in Coleville? +
Skunks dig under skirting, through soil gaps, and around openings at the base of any structure that provides sheltered den access. Females specifically seek these locations in late winter to give birth. Once a skunk has denned under your Coleville structure, it will return the following year if the entry point is not sealed with buried hardware cloth.
What time of year are skunks most dangerous in California? +
Skunk activity in California peaks during breeding season — January through March — when males roam at night seeking mates and have a strong spraying response to any perceived threat. This is the period with the highest risk of pets being sprayed near Coleville homes. Females establish den sites under structures in February and March to give birth, and will remain until kits are fully weaned — typically 8–10 weeks.
How do I get rid of skunk smell in my Coleville home? +
Enzyme-based commercial deodorizers outperform home remedies like tomato juice. For spray inside a crawlspace or enclosed area in Coleville, professional-grade oxidizing agents and fogging equipment are required. Standard store-bought products rarely eliminate skunk odor completely from confined spaces — professional deodorization is the only reliable solution.
